HOW CAN AN LPN BECOME AN RN?

0
10

An LPN must simply enroll with the ADNE/ASNE bridge program for about a year, after which he/she may challenge the NCLEX-RN. It is also an option if he/she wants to study further for the BSN degree. This may take about another year. The latter is usually needed if an RN wants to be in the academe or pursues a clinical managerial position. Master of Arts in Nursing (M.A.N.) degree units are also a must.
